About the role

Join a team where your work matters—every moment, every patient, every community. In this role you will gain hands-on experience in respiratory therapy while preparing for graduation from your RRT program and transitioning into a career as a Respiratory Therapist with SSM Health. You’ll be empowered to grow, supported to thrive, and inspired to make a lasting impact.

Responsibilities

  • Administer medications and treatments to patients under appropriate supervision.
  • Deliver and assess patient response to ordered therapy.
  • Monitor, record, and communicate patient condition.
  • Provide patient education on diseases, medications, and treatment.
  • Respond to medical emergencies and rapid responses as needed.
  • Work in a constant state of alertness and in a safe manner.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Requirements

  • Enrolled in a Respiratory Therapy program.

Required Professional License and/or Certifications

  • Missouri: Basic Life Support Healthcare Provider (BLS HCP) – American Heart Association (AHA) and Respiratory Educator Permit – Missouri Division of Professional Registration.
  • Oklahoma: Basic Life Support Healthcare Provider (BLS HCP) – American Heart Association (AHA) and Letter of Acknowledgment of Receipt of Application for Provisional Respiratory Care Practitioner – Oklahoma Medical Board or Provisional Respiratory Care Therapist – Oklahoma Medical Board.
  • Illinois, Wisconsin: Not applicable.
